96 Norma Cres, Knoxfield is a 4 bedroom, 2 bathroom House with 2 parking spaces and was built in 1976. The property has a land size of 727m2 and floor size of 193m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in April 2021.

The size of Knoxfield is approximately 5.6 square kilometres. It has 16 parks covering nearly 18.6% of total area. The population of Knoxfield in 2016 was 7462 people. By 2021 the population was 7645 showing a population growth of 2.4%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Knoxfield is 30-39 years. Households in Knoxfield are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Knoxfield work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 73.60% of the homes in Knoxfield were owner-occupied compared with 76.00% in 2016.
